This is a great place to get Filipino baked goods if you're nostalgic for it. Keep in mind that Red Ribbon's actual bakery is in Northern California so the food in the NE Philly bakery is shipped from there, frozen. Don't expect it to taste the same as if you ate it at a Red Ribbon in CA where it's freshly made.
